Brew Ha Ha Announces First Punk Festival Since Owner's Trump Donation Controversy

Last year, multi-city punk-rock festival series Punk In The Park caught heat after it was discovered that Cameron Collins, the owner of Brew Ha Ha Productions, had donated to Donald Trump's 2024 presidential campaign. The Dropkick Murphys said they wouldn't play the festival again, and Collins made a statement clarifying his political stance. Earlier this year, the Dead Kennedys were scheduled to perform at a Punk In The Park event, and Jello Biafra defended the choice. But Collins ended up canceling everything he'd had planned because of the persistent backlash. Now, Brew Ha Ha is announcing a new punk festival.
